Linux服务器的基础配置是确保系统安全、稳定运行的关键步骤。在开始配置之前,建议先安装一个合适的Linux发行版,如Ubuntu、CentOS或Debian。
安装完成后,第一步是更新系统软件包。使用命令`sudo apt update && sudo apt upgrade`(适用于Ubuntu/Debian)或`sudo yum update`(适用于CentOS/RHEL)可以确保所有软件都是最新版本。
接下来,设置root密码和创建普通用户是必要的安全措施。通过`sudo passwd root`可设置root密码,而`adduser username`命令可用于创建新用户,并使用`usermod -aG sudo username`赋予其管理员权限。
防火墙配置同样重要。Ubuntu中可以使用`ufw`,执行`sudo ufw allow ssh`来开放SSH端口,再通过`sudo ufw enable`启用防火墙。对于CentOS,`firewalld`是常用工具,可通过`sudo firewall-cmd --permanent --add-service=ssh`添加规则。
AI绘图结果,仅供参考
SSH服务的配置也能提升安全性。编辑`/etc/ssh/sshd_config`文件,将`PermitRootLogin`设为`no`,并设置合适的`PasswordAuthentication`选项,保存后重启SSH服务使更改生效。
•定期备份重要数据和日志文件是维护服务器长期稳定运行的重要习惯。可以使用`rsync`或`tar`等工具进行自动化备份。